I think we're one of the toughest teams in the league to project this coming season. And it's not just that we have a mostly new coaching staff, offensive philosophy, and ample roster turnover. We also have an enigma of a QB. Most teams in our position are starting over- we're riding with Rivers. So will a slightly improved OL, running game, and the reduction of 7 step drops rehabilitate him (assuming those things happen)? Or are all of the excuses (mostly valid ones I think) covering up the reality that he's done?
I tend to lean towards the former. So given that, my expectations are 10-6 and pushing for a WC spot. It helps that we have an easy schedule and a young, emerging defense. Though if the line isn't an improvement over 2012, or if it is better but Rivers doesn't respond to that improvement, we will easily be under .500.
